- 12+ years of experience in data engineering with Databricks and Spark
- Strong knowledge of Databricks architecture, tools and capabilities
- Experience in Design, develop, and optimize ETL/ELT data pipelines using Databricks on AWS.
- Good understanding of AWS native services – S3, DataSync, DMS, Lambda, SNS, SQS.
- Deep understanding of distributed computing and how to use spark for data processing
- SQL and PySpark : strong command over querying databases and proficiency in PySpark.
- Experience with Delta Lake and building data lakes.
-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ines using tools such as Gitlab, or CodePipeline.
- Experience with infrastructure as code (IaC) tools like Terraform or AWS CloudFormation.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to optimize complex data workflows.
- Excellent communication skills and the ability to work in a fast-paced, collaborative environment
- Experienced in complex customer interactions
- Ability to drive technical and business conversations with C-level executives of financial institutions to develop relationships, orchestrate teams and influence outcomes to achieve long-term customer success.
- Skilled in identifying and prioritizing key use cases, resource allocations, and investment focus.
- Prior experience with coding in a core programming language (i.e., Python, Java, Scala) and willingness to learn a base level of Spark.
- Hands-on expertise with complex proofs-of-concept and public cloud platform(s).
- Know how to provide technical solutions for specialized customer needs and navigate a competitive landscape.
Roles & Responsibilities
- Accountable for the design, development and architecture of new and current systems
- Participates in enterprise architecture reviews and provides recommendations and guidance to
- align with corporate systems
- Act as technical lead for medium to large complex project/feature enhancements
- Work with the Product Management team, Project Management, Business and User Experience teams
- to identify and prioritize initiatives and features
- Participate in all grooming and priority setting sessions and accountable for project sizing and estimation
- Evaluates new tools, technologies and processes to improve speed, efficiency and scalability of Datalake Platform
- Work closely with other development teams across organization to troubleshoot issues, performance
- tuning and identify opportunities for seamless integrations across systems
- Works closely with the Production Support team to train, guide and troubleshoot production issues
- Provides coaching and technical guidance for Software Engineers at different levels of experience
- Thrives on working in a fast-paced environment.
TCS Employee Benefits Summary
- Discretionary Annual Incentive.
- Comprehensive Medi cal Coverage: Medical & Health, Dental & Vision, Disability Planning & Insurance, Pet Insurance Plans.
- Family Support: Maternal & Parental Leaves.
- Insurance Options: Auto & Home Insurance, Identity Theft Protection.
- Convenience & Professional Growth: Commuter Benefits & Certification & Training Reimbursement.
- Time Off: Vacation, Time Off, Sick Leave & Holidays.
- Legal & Financial Assistance: Legal Assistance, 401K Plan, Performance Bonus, College Fund, Student Loan Refinancing.
Salary Range-$100,000-$150,000 a year
